I used to get an OA from Thailand embassy in Los Angeles....even though it's issued for one year...you can leave thailand a month (for example) and return a few days before your visa expires and you get another 12 months extention for free!
Now I get O ...because I dint want to travel that far to get a visa and the O has no insurance requirements. But must renew every year...inside Thailand.
